Homemade skin brightening turmeric soap

Turmeric is a powerful ingredient used for centuries in skincare due to its ability to brighten skin, reduce acne, and improve overall skin health. Instead of relying on store-bought turmeric products, you can make your own turmeric soap at home using simple ingredients. Here’s how you can make your own turmeric soap for glowing skin.
Ingredients:
- 500 grams of any soap base (glycerin, shea butter, or any base of your choice)
- 1.5 teaspoons of turmeric powder (wild turmeric is preferred for its purity and non-staining properties)
- 1 tablespoon of coconut oil
- 2 teaspoons of essential oil or fragrance (choose skin-friendly options like lavender or rose)
- Soap mold
Preparation Steps:
- Cut the Soap Base: Cut the soap base into small chunks to make it easier to melt.
- Melt the Soap Base: Place the chunks of soap base into a microwave-safe bowl and melt it in the microwave. Heat in short bursts (about 20 seconds), stirring in between, until the soap base is completely melted.
- Add Turmeric: Once the soap base is melted, stir in 1.5 teaspoons of turmeric powder. Mix thoroughly so that the turmeric blends well into the soap.
- Add Coconut Oil: Stir in 1 tablespoon of coconut oil. This will help moisturize the skin and ensure the soap doesn’t leave your skin dry.
- Add Essential Oil: Add 2 teaspoons of essential oil or fragrance of your choice. Lavender, rose, or sandalwood are great options. Stir the mixture well to combine all ingredients.
- Pour into Soap Mold: Pour the soap mixture into a soap mold. Be sure that the mixture is at a comfortable temperature (not too hot) before you pour it to avoid damaging the mold.
- Set the Soap: Tap the mold gently to release any air bubbles. Cover the mold and let the soap set for 24 hours at room temperature. Do not refrigerate.
- De-mold and Store: Once the soap is hardened, remove it from the mold. Store the soap in a cool, dry place to prevent it from melting.
Tips for Storing and Using Your Soap:
- Storage: Keep your homemade turmeric soap in a dry place away from moisture. It doesn’t contain preservatives, so it’s best to store it in a cool, dry location to keep it from melting.
- Use Wild Turmeric: Wild turmeric is a good choice as it doesn’t stain and has a stronger fragrance, which is perfect for soaps.
- Daily Use: Use this turmeric soap as part of your skincare routine to brighten your skin, reduce acne, and moisturize your skin naturally.
Benefits:
- Turmeric brightens and evens out skin tone.
- It has anti-inflammatory properties that help reduce acne and pimples.
- Coconut oil provides moisture, leaving skin soft and hydrated.
- It offers a natural glow to the skin, making it look fresh and rejuvenated.
